Output ddcc816dda78bd28dbbc417b1271644fb02a1fdd8004b2f33d6194397dff590e:0

value
2747590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94399fb708d25407fddbe7a74101737375495a26 OP_EQUAL
address
3FCkxiH53bgFzXK5bDHkdDZw29tXeuTpoi
transaction
ddcc816dda78bd28dbbc417b1271644fb02a1fdd8004b2f33d6194397dff590e
confirmations
162666
spent
true